03 2018 档案

摘要:错误描述: talend openstudio 在OracleInput组件中guess Schema 出现Database connection is failed 的错误。 查看错误详情,发现错误信息大致的意思是服务端不知道我们提供的SID。 错误猜测: 该组件中选择了 use an exist 阅读全文
posted @ 2018-03-30 15:21 张不正 阅读(295) 评论(0) 推荐(0) 编辑
摘要:猜测出现该问题的原因是sqoop工具用的是执行sqoop工具所用的本地用户名。 如果远程hdfs用的用户是hdfs,那么我本地还需要建一个名为hdfs的用户? 其实不需要,只要为用户增加一个环境变量就可以了,环境变量名为 HADOOP_USER_NAME。 假如远程用的用户是hdfs,在shell中 阅读全文
posted @ 2018-03-28 11:26 张不正 阅读(488) 评论(0) 推荐(0) 编辑
摘要:两种方式: SID的方式: jdbc:oracle:thin:@[HOST][:PORT]:SID SERVICE_NAME的方式: jdbc:oracle:thin:@//[HOST][:PORT]/SERVICE 阅读全文
posted @ 2018-03-27 17:15 张不正 阅读(384) 评论(0) 推荐(0) 编辑
摘要:为什么要安装这个模块?因为要连接SQLServer数据库。 看到可以使用pyodbc这个模块进行连接,但对odbc不熟悉,所以选用了看起来更简单的 pymssql。 直接执行: pip install pymssql 报错,找不到头文件:(头文件的名忘了叫啥了) 解决方案:pacman -S fre 阅读全文
posted @ 2018-03-21 16:09 张不正 阅读(411) 评论(0) 推荐(0) 编辑
摘要:事出有因,之所以要截取特定字节,是为了给utf-8编码的文件去掉bom头。 bom头好去啊,notepad++文本编辑器中就有这个功能啊。可是,问题所在是要编辑的文件太大了,300MB,小电脑卡shi。 所以,从linux 找能解决问题的命令。去bom头嘛,去掉文件的前三个字节就好了。 所以可以使用 阅读全文
posted @ 2018-03-16 12:58 张不正 阅读(2828) 评论(0) 推荐(0) 编辑
摘要:select * from (select OWNER, segment_name, segment_type, sum(bytes) mmm from dba_segments where /*tablespace_name='SCMPT_TBS'/* and segment_type='TABL 阅读全文
posted @ 2018-03-06 16:43 张不正 阅读(358) 评论(0) 推荐(0) 编辑
摘要:因为某些原因,Oracle的ddl权限不能开放给用户。 之前采取的方式是,创建用户的时候不为其赋予create table 的权限。 但是在使用过程中发现该用户还是拥有alter table的权限。 经过查文档,发现Oracle的文档确实是如此描述的权限问题。用户不需要alter table的权限就 阅读全文
posted @ 2018-03-01 17:41 张不正 阅读(286) 评论(0) 推荐(0) 编辑
摘要:python: java: oracle: linux shell: 以上 阅读全文
posted @ 2018-03-01 15:48 张不正 阅读(200) 评论(0) 推荐(0) 编辑

返回顶部
点击右上角即可分享
微信分享提示